"The present generation has this ingrained weakness, that it thinks that nothing discovered by the moderns is worthy to be received—the result of this is that if I wanted to publish anything of my own invention I should attribute it to someone else, and say, “Someone else said this, not I.” Therefore (that I may not wholly be robbed of a hearing) it was a certain great man that discovered all my ideas, not I."
Adelard of Bath
